Harrow & Wealdstone to Barnetby by train

A train trip from Harrow & Wealdstone to Barnetby takes about 4hrs 56 mins on average, covering roughly 137 miles (220 kilometres). With around 21 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£28.60,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Harrow & Wealdstone to Barnetby start from as little as £28.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Harrow & Wealdstone to Barnetby start from £64.70 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Harrow & Wealdstone to Barnetby are available for £143.50 one way

Station Facilities and Ticketing Options

Let's talk facilities. While Harrow & Wealdstone may not have a traditional ticket office, it's equipped with convenient ticket machines where you can collect tickets bought online, purchase new ones, and even validate your smartcard. Smartcard users, you'll find validators ready for your pass. Do note, there are accessible ticket machines available that cater to the requirements of London Underground services, including Daily and Weekly Travelcards.

Accessibility is a prime focus here with step-free access available throughout the station. Whether you enter through Sandridge Close or the Wealdstone entrance, you'll find easy access to all platforms, aided by ramps and lifts. Look out for the help points across the station that provide essential information from staff, and feel free to tap into customer services at any time via the listed contact number.

Facilities and Amenities

A visit to Barnetby station reveals several convenient facilities. While it lacks a traditional ticket office, ticket machines are readily available to facilitate ticket buying and collection, including tickets purchased online. This makes starting your journey seamless and straightforward. Accessibility is a key focus, with step-free access provided throughout the station. However, note that while ramps for train access are present, the station is unstaffed. CCTV ensures an added layer of security, although there's no luggage storage facility available.

Patrons with hearing impairments will appreciate the induction loop system. Despite the absence of accessible toilets or a waiting room, there is a seating area to make waits more comfortable. Refreshments and shopping facilities aren't a staple here, so it's worth planning ahead if you require these services during your visit.

Onward Travel Options

Barnetby station connects well with other transport modes, making onward travel convenient. Rail replacement services pick up from bus stops on Kings Road; however, they avoid the bus stop by the station footbridge. Local taxi numbers are displayed for easy accessibility, enhancing connectivity to wider destinations.

If you're traveling further afield, Humberside International Airport is a mere 3.5 miles away, reachable by taxi for your travel needs. Planning your journey using buses is a viable option, with detailed travel information available in a printable format for your convenience.
